    Lady Trojans Show Fight and Growth Against Sunny Hills at Gator Winter Classic

    The Pahrump Valley High School girls’ varsity basketball team continued tournament play at the Gator Winter Classic on Saturday, December 27, taking on Sunny Hills in their second game of the weekend at Green Valley High School. Facing a disciplined opponent with an aggressive press, the Lady Trojans leaned on hustle, defensive effort, and steady leadership to battle through four competitive quarters.

    Sunny Hills struck first from beyond the arc, but the Lady Trojans answered with strong individual efforts. Riley Saldaña attacked the basket early to get the Trojans on the board and followed with rebounds and trips to the free-throw line as Sunny Hills applied consistent half-court and three-quarter pressure. Aurora Bowers also drew multiple fouls while driving, helping Pahrump Valley stay aggressive offensively despite the press limiting clean looks.

    The second quarter saw the Lady Trojans find more rhythm. Kaitlyn Brown knocked down a three-pointer to spark the offense, while Autumn Colon stayed active on the glass, rebounding an Ella Odegard shot and finishing inside. Saldaña continued to lead the attack with strong drives and finishes, including a smooth jumper and a late basket before halftime that helped Pahrump Valley close the gap and carry momentum into the break.

    After halftime, Sunny Hills returned to its three-quarter press, creating challenges, but the Lady Trojans continued to compete. Saldaña opened the third quarter with a block on the defensive end, and Colon came up with a steal that led to points in transition. Late in the quarter, Saldaña scored again inside before a technical foul sent Sydney Crotty to the line, where she calmly converted both free throws.

    In the fourth quarter, Pahrump Valley kept attacking despite the pressure. Saldaña scored on consecutive drives and spin moves in the lane, showing persistence and confidence, while Colon added a late steal and calmly knocked down two free throws after being fouled on a layup. The Lady Trojans continued to push the pace and apply defensive pressure until the final buzzer.

    While the final score favored Sunny Hills, the game provided valuable experience against a pressing, high-tempo opponent. Pahrump Valley showed resilience, shared scoring, and steady effort throughout the contest—key takeaways as the Lady Trojans continue to grow and compete through the remainder of the Gator Winter Classic and the season ahead.
